摘 要:以地中海某油气码头现汇竞标工程为例,针对波浪大、泊位多、环境条件复杂、可布置水域空间小、泊稳条件要求高、不确定性因素多的特点,重点围绕狭小空间下防波堤和多泊位布置、口门外单点系泊停运不确定下航道布置等核心问题,采用波浪潮流数值模拟、船舶操纵和系泊试验等方法,通过多方案的研究论证形成科学、经济、合理的总平面布置方案,提出和总结境外限额设计工程总平面布置的思路和设计经验,供同类工程参考借鉴。This paper takes an oil and gas terminal's bidding project in Mediterranean as an example.In view of the characteristics of large waves,multiple berths,complex conditions,limited water area space,high requirements for downtime,and multiple uncertainties,this paper studies the core issues such as the arrangement of breakwaters and multiple berths layout in narrow space,as well as the channel layout under the uncertainty of single-point mooring operations outside the channel entrance gate.This paper uses the methods such as numerical simulation of waves and currents,ship maneuvering and mooring tests to determine the scientific,economic and reasonable general layout scheme through the research and demonstration of multiple schemes.This paper proposes and summarizes the main ideas and design experiences for the general layout of overseas budget-constrained design projects,which can provide references for similar projects.
